3种检测吡咯喹啉醌的方法比较

摘    要:目的:研究和比较3种检测吡咯喹啉醌(PQQ)的方法,确定各种方法的特点和适用范围。方法:设计和改进了3种检测PQQ的方法,分别为活性电泳法、光谱法和NBT-Gly法,探讨其检测限和线性范围、精密度、样品检测和加样回收率。结果:活性电泳法专一性好,具有很高的灵敏度,可检测到12.6 ng/mL PQQ,可靠但准确性较差;NBT-Gly法操作简便,可用于大量样品的检测,但重复性不佳;光谱法精密度较好,但样品中存在吸光物质时对检测结果影响较大。结论:活性电泳法、光谱法和NBT-Gly法均可用于PQQ的检测,活性电泳法适于培养上清等复杂样品的粗略定量,NBT-Gly法适于大量样品的检测,光谱法适于纯度较高的PQQ的定量。

Comparing Three Kinds of Pyrroloquinoline Quinone Detection Methods

Abstract:Objective: To research the feature and application of 3 methods for pyrroloquinoline quinone(PQQ) detection.Methods: We designed and improved three methods of PQQ detection,which were Native-PAGE assay,spectroscopy detection,and NBT-Gly method.These methords would be evaluated by the detectability and lineage range,precision,sample detection and recovery rate.Results: Comparing the three methords,we found that Native-PAGE assay had great sensitivity which could detect the concentration of PQQ above 12.6 ng/mL,but only for a rough detection.NBT-Gly method was simple and convenient which could be used to detect a large number of samples,but its repeatability is poor(RSD5%).Spectroscopy detection's precision was perfect but could be impacted by absorbance substances.Conclusion: Native-PAGE assay,spectroscopy detection and NBT-Gly method all can be used for PQQ detection.Native-PAGE assay is applicable to complex samples,such as supernatants.NBT-Gly method is more suitable for detecting a large number of samples,while spectroscopy detection is more fitable for the purified PQQ.
